package com.amazonaws.services.keyspaces.model;
import java.io.Serializable;
import javax.annotation.Generated;
/**
 * 
 * @see AWS API
 *      Documentation
 */
@Generated("com.amazonaws:aws-java-sdk-code-generator")
public class GetTableResult extends com.amazonaws.AmazonWebServiceResult implements Serializable, Cloneable {
    /**
     * 
     * The name of the keyspace that the specified table is stored in.
     * 
     */
    private String keyspaceName;
    /**
     * 
     * The name of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private String tableName;
    /**
     * 
     * The Amazon Resource Name (ARN) of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private String resourceArn;
    /**
     * 
     * The creation timestamp of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private java.util.Date creationTimestamp;
    /**
     * 
     * The current status of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private String status;
    /**
     * 
     * The schema definition of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private SchemaDefinition schemaDefinition;
    /**
     * 
     * The read/write throughput capacity mode for a table. The options are:
     * 
     * 
     * - 
     * 
     * throughputMode:PAY_PER_REQUEST
     * 
     *  
     * - 
     * 
     * throughputMode:PROVISIONED
     * 
     *  
     * 
     */
    private CapacitySpecificationSummary capacitySpecification;
    /**
     * 
     * The encryption settings of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private EncryptionSpecification encryptionSpecification;
    /**
     * 
     * The point-in-time recovery status of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private PointInTimeRecoverySummary pointInTimeRecovery;
    /**
     * 
     * The custom Time to Live settings of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private TimeToLive ttl;
    /**
     * 
     * The default Time to Live settings in seconds of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private Integer defaultTimeToLive;
    /**
     * 
     * The the description of the specified table.
     * 
     */
    private Comment comment;
    /**
     * 
     * The client-side timestamps setting of the table.
     * 
     */
    private ClientSideTimestamps clientSideTimestamps;
    /**
     * 
     * Returns the Amazon Web Services Region specific settings of all Regions a multi-Region table is replicated in.
     * 
     */
    private java.util.List replicaSpecifications;
